Probably a simple microcontroller and a little code would be the easiest. It can be done with chips too. For example, the first would just use a 7-bit counter and some decode logic. You can just allow clock pulses to pass till you decode d58, then inhibit the pulses till you decode d60, and then generate a reset.

Edit: I mean 6-bit counter...
